Its newer than the reg 365 and has a side chain tensioner as well as some lil upgrades with the case... But performance wise nothing. I believe the Jonsereds are automatically set-up like the 365 special. I've pulled several apart and they were all identical inside to the special. I have not seen any of the 2165s with the open-transfer cylinders.

This runs in line with most things Jonsered does, since they cater more to the pro market.
